Additional International highlights include the following:
Since our 2009 acquisition of Unsped Paket Servisi San ve Ticaret A.S. in Turkey, we have seen strong export and
domestic growth in that country.
In South and Central America, we benefit from the strong regional economy. Our offerings include express package
delivery in major cities as well as distribution and forwarding.
We continue to grow our business organically in Mexico. We are well positioned with freight, domestic, international
and distribution services.
In February 2012, we broadened our European business-to-consumer service portfolio by acquiring Kiala S.A., a
Belgium-based developer of a platform that enables e-commerce retailers to offer consumers the option of having
goods delivered to a convenient retail location.
Supply Chain & Freight Reporting Segment
The Supply Chain & Freight segment consists of our forwarding and logistics services, our UPS Freight business, and our
financial offerings through UPS Capital. We manage supply chains in over 195 countries and territories, with approximately
35 million square feet of distribution space worldwide. Supply chain complexity creates demand for a global service offering
that incorporates transportation, distribution and international trade and brokerage services, with financial and information
services. We meet this demand by offering a broad array of services, which are described below.
The 2011 acquisition of Italy-based Pieffe Group (“Pieffe”) supports our global health care strategy, which has seen us
make investments to better serve our growing customer base in the pharmaceutical, biotech and medical device industries.
Previously family-owned, Pieffe is a pharmaceutical logistics business with more than 35 years of experience offering high-
quality storage, distribution and cold chain solutions to some of the world’s leading pharmaceutical brands.
Freight Forwarding
UPS is one of the largest U.S. domestic air freight carriers and among the top international air freight forwarders globally.
UPS offers a portfolio of guaranteed and non-guaranteed global air freight services. Additionally, as one of the world’s leading
non-vessel operating common carriers, UPS also provides ocean freight full-container load and less-than container load
shipments between most major ports around the world.
Customs Brokerage
UPS is among the world’s largest customs brokers by both the number of shipments processed annually and by the
number of dedicated brokerage employees worldwide. With decades of customs brokerage experience, we provide our
customers with customs clearance, trade management and international trade consulting services.
Logistics and Distribution
UPS Logistics offers the following:
Distribution Services: UPS’s comprehensive distribution services are provided through a global network of
distribution centers that manage the flow of goods from receiving to storage and order processing to shipment,
allowing companies to save time and money by minimizing their capital investment and positioning products closer to
their customers.
Post Sales: Post Sales services support goods after they have been delivered or installed in the field. The four core
service offerings within Post Sales include: (1) Critical Parts Fulfillment; (2) Reverse Logistics; (3) Test, Repair, and
Refurbish; and (4) Network and Parts Planning. We leverage our global distribution network of 600+ field stocking
locations to ensure that the right type and quantity of our customers’ stock is in the right locations to meet the needs of
their end-customers. With this service, our customers are able to minimize spend and maximize service.
UPS Mail Innovations: UPS Mail Innovations offers an efficient, cost-effective method for sending lightweight parcels
and flat mail to global addresses from the U.S. We pick up customers’ domestic and international mail, sort, post,
manifest and then expedite the secured mail containers to the destination postal service for last-mile delivery.
